#73678B Hex color

#73678B

The hexadecimal color code #73678B corresponds to the code RGB( 115, 103, 139 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,45 level), green (at 0,40 level) and blue (at 0,55 level). Its brightness is 47% and its saturation is 14%. It is composed of red at 32%, green at 28% and blue at 38%.
